Tiger Bay Car Wash

417-582-2655
5402 N 23rd St
Ozark, MO 65721
No photo available for this business

Business Information

Car Washing & Polishing
Car Washes

Customer Reviews (No reviews)

No reviews were found for Tiger Bay Car Wash.

Browse our top cities

Browse cities by state